For decades, Beijing has promoted a policy of "one country, two systems" to lure in overseas territories it seeks control over. However, recent actions in Hong Kong suggest that Beijing may be ending its softer approach. What does it all mean for Hong Kong? What does it say about China? And how does it all bode for Taiwan?
